The video discusses the velocity of quantitative tightening (QT) and the Federal Reserve's approach, highlighting a message from Lyle Brainard. Deutsche Bank predicts a QT pace of $100 billion a month, which is double the previous rate. The discussion compares past and present QT scenarios, noting the economic differences and challenges. The video also covers market predictions, including a potential 20% stock market drop by 2023, and concludes with personal reflections on working life.
